Omizutori is a Japanese fire/water festival in Nara that dates back to the mid 8th Century when Nara was the capital of Japan. Omizutori as its name suggests is actually about water but the fire part of the ritual is the most popular part. Large torches are carried along the deck of Nigatsu-do Temple and the sparks from them are believed to bring good luck to the people they fall upon.
